4pconsultinginc is staffing a Video Editor I for Southern Company Services based in Birmingham, Alabama, on a hybrid schedule running four days onsite and one day remote. This is a post-production role focused on editing corporate video content across training, internal communications, and business initiatives, with output optimized for web, social, and mobile delivery. It suits an editor who is comfortable working inside a structured corporate media department and can move between screen-capture tutorials and polished branded video productions.

About the Role

The Video Editor I sits within the Southern Company Services creative team, producing content that serves both employee-facing training programs and broader organizational communications. Day-to-day post-production workflow includes cutting raw footage, building graphics sequences, mixing audio, and delivering finished exports across multiple formats and resolutions. This is a two-year contract position at 40 hours per week, which offers real continuity on a defined slate of internal media projects.

Key Responsibilities

  • Cut raw footage into finished productions for training and corporate communications, maintaining editorial pacing and narrative clarity throughout the post-production process.
  • Build and integrate motion graphics, text treatments, transitions, and visual effects using Adobe After Effects and compatible compositing tools.
  • Record, edit, and mix audio tracks including dialogue, music beds, and sound design elements to broadcast-ready standards.
  • Perform color correction and image enhancement to ensure visual consistency across a project’s full delivery package.
  • Create and export screen-capture training content using Camtasia, which is a required tool for this position.
  • Maintain organized project files and media asset libraries to support version control and efficient handoffs within the creative team.

What You Bring

  • A minimum of one year of professional video editing experience, with a portfolio or work samples required at the time of submission.
  • Proficiency in Camtasia, required, alongside working knowledge of Adobe Premiere Pro, Final Cut Pro, or DaVinci Resolve.
  • Adobe After Effects experience is strongly preferred, particularly for motion graphics and compositing work.
  • A bachelor’s degree in Film, Media Production, Communications, or a related field is preferred.
  • Demonstrated ability to manage multiple projects across corporate video production timelines and deliver on deadline.
